About Mustafapaşa
Village in Turkey

Mustafapaşa, formerly known as Sinasos, is a village in the Ürgüp District of Nevşehir Province, Turkey. Its population is 1,295. Before the 2013 reorganisation, it was a town. It lies to the west of Gomeda valley and is 5 kilometres away from Ürgüp and 27 kilometres away from Nevşehir town. The town is named after Mustafa Kemal Atatürk, the military leader and first president of Turkey.
